Abstract:
The anti-scale and anticorrosion performances of 2, 5-diaminoadipic acid-N, N, N’, N’-tetramethylidene phosphonic acid (DAATMP) have been assessed by the bubbling method and rotary hanged weight losing method. The effect of scale inhibitor concentration, [Ca2+], pH, as well as reaction time on DAATMP performance are discussed. The anti-scale experimental results show that under the conditions of Ca2+ 120 mg/L,pH=8.5, temperature is 60 ℃, and DAATMP 5 mg/L, the optimal scale inhibition rate is 89.0%. Contrast testresults show that under the conditions of Ca2+ 120 mg/L, pH=7.0, temperature is 80 ℃, and DAATMP 10 mg/L,the anti-scale effect of DAATMP is superior to PBTCA and DETPMP obviously, the scale inhibition rate is 84.0%.The anticorrosion test results indicate that under the conditions of a simulant water quality: Ca2+ 200 mg/L, Mg2+ 48mg/L, Cl- 430 mg/L, HCO3- 120 mg/L, reaction time 72 h, and 80 mg/L of DAATMP, the anticorrosion rate forA3 carbon steel rate reaches 89.1%. If 120 mg/L of DAATMP and 4 mg/L of Zn2+ are used as complex pretreatment agent ro pretreat the film for 24 h., under the conditions of adding l0 mg/L of DAATMP and 6 mg/LZn2+, the anticorossion rates of A3 carbon steel and copper are 92.64%and 95.2% respectively.
